Joseph Terlumun Aondona aka Biggie Brown, is a Benue born artiste and a 300 level undergraduate of Benue State University in pursuit of a Bachelors degree in Economics currently in 300L.
The afro pop artiste who hails from Gwer West local government are of Benue State, Nigeria, is a young fresh new artiste on the scene bustling with energy, lyrical powerful, a smooth flow, splendid delivery and a superb voice that seals the deal.
He started writing afro pop songs in 2007 and had a great deal of experience for a start. Still a Student, he also doubles
as a Graphic Designer for noable acts out today.
He came into limelight a little while back with a parodied version of P-Square's Chop My Money titled "Return My Money" which had massive airplay in the middle belt area of Nigeria. He recently got signed to Remedy Records. He recently released a single - Go Down. And now he presents the video to the single directed by veteran music video director - Akin Alabi.
